HENDERSONVILLE, N.C. – The Emory & Henry College Volleyball Team (2-6, 0-0 ODAC) split its pair of matches Saturday in the Brevard Invitational. The Wasps opened the day with a sweep over Greensboro College (1-5, 0-0 USA South) before falling to Meredith College (5-2, 0-0 USA South) to conclude their weekend competition.

The Greensboro Match
- Senior right-side hitter Tori Holmberg (Wake Forest, N.C.) paced the Wasps with 13 kills while senior outside hitter Rebecca Morehouse (Kingsport, Tenn.) had 10 kills.
- Freshman middle Makayla Payne (Bristol, Va.) tacked on seven kills while senior setter Sam McCauley (Glade Spring, Va.) had 29 assists, nine digs and two service aces.
- Senior libero Huntre Baxter (Blountville, Tenn.) put up 23 digs and eight assists while freshman outside hitter Chelsie Crussell (Kingsport, Tenn.) added four kills, three aces and 11 digs.

The Meredith Match
- Crussell notched a team-high six kills and added five digs while Holmberg and Morehouse had five kills each.
- McCauley put up 18 assists and a led the Wasps with nine digs while Baxter finished with eight digs.
